CyberArk and Splunk: How to rotate web logins? How to rotate/update service account confs?

Hey guys,

I have Splunk integrated with CyberArk in two ways:

1) Splunk ingests and alerts on CyberArk events
2) CyberArk rotates Splunk server passwords

However, I am looking to:

1) Rotate Splunk web logins using CyberArk - how can I do this? Alternately, is it possible for CyberArk to run bash scripts? If so, we could just use the Splunk CLI to rotate the web logins
2) Rotate the password of our splunk_service_account. We can't do this because we would somehow have to update the Splunk conf files that use it (e.g. LDAP bind, API query confs, etc) whenever it is rotated. Any ideas?
